Description
Gets characters from a string_,_ from the beginning and stops when it encounters any character that is not in a specified set of characters. The search is case sensitive. For example, SpanIncluding("mystring", "mystery") returns "mystr". Because, in the string "mystring", after "mystr", the character 'i' (which is not present in the second string "mystery") is encountered.
Returns
A string; characters from string, from the beginning to a character that is not in set.
Category
Function syntax
SpanIncluding(string, set) |
See also
GetToken, SpanExcluding; Caching parts of ColdFusion pages in Optimizing ColdFusion applications in the Developing ColdFusion Applications
Parameters
Parameter |
Description |
---|---|
string |
A string or a variable that contains the search string. |
set |
A string or a variable that contains a set of characters. Must contain one or more characters. |
Example
<h3>SpanIncluding Example</h3> <cfif IsDefined("FORM.myString")> <p>Your string was <cfoutput>#FORM.myString#</cfoutput> <p>Your set of characters was <cfoutput>#FORM.mySet#</cfoutput> <p>Your string, until the characters in the set have been found, is: <cfoutput>#SpanIncluding(FORM.myString, FORM.mySet)#</cfoutput> </cfif> <p>Returns characters of a string, from beginning to a character that is not in set. The search is case-sensitive. <form action = "spanincluding.cfm" method="post"> <p>Enter a string: <br><input type = "Text" name = "myString" value = "Hey, you!"> <p>And a set of characters: <br><input type = "Text" name = "mySet" value = "ey,H"> <br><input type = "Submit" name = ""> </form> |